PESCO Billing Cycle – Understanding Your Billing Date and Due Date

Peshawar Electric Supply Company (PESCO) is responsible for providing electricity to consumers in Peshawar and its surrounding areas. To ensure accurate and timely billing, PESCO has established a billing cycle that determines when your bill is generated and when payment is due. Here’s a detailed guide to understanding your PESCO billing cycle.

Billing Date

Your billing date is the date when your bill is generated. This date is determined by your meter reading date, which is usually around the same time every month. PESCO generates bills on a monthly basis, and the billing date is typically around the 10th of each month. However, this date may vary depending on the meter reading date for your specific area.

Billing Period

The billing period is the time frame that your bill covers. It is usually a one-month period and starts from the previous meter reading date to the current meter reading date. For example, if your previous meter reading date was on the 10th of the previous month and your current meter reading date is on the 10th of the current month, then your billing period will be from the 10th of the previous month to the 10th of the current month.

Due Date

Your due date is the date by which you must pay your bill to avoid any late payment charges or disconnection of service. The due date for your bill is typically 15 days after the billing date. For example, if your billing date is the 10th of the month, then your due date will be the 25th of the same month.

Payment Options

PESCO offers various payment options to make it convenient for consumers to pay their bills. You can pay your bill through any of the following methods:

Online Payment: You can pay your bill online through PESCO’s website by using your credit/debit card or Internet banking.

Bank Transfer: You can also transfer funds from your bank account to PESCO’s account using online banking.

ATMs: PESCO has partnered with various banks to allow you to pay your bill through their ATMs.

PESCO Customer Service Centers: You can also visit any PESCO Customer Service Center to pay your bill in person.

Late Payment Charges

If you fail to pay your bill by the due date, you will be charged a late payment fee. The late payment fee is usually a percentage of your total bill and varies depending on the amount and duration of the late payment.


Understanding your PESCO billing cycle is crucial to ensure timely payment of your electricity bills. By knowing your billing date, billing period, due date, and payment options, you can avoid late payment charges and ensure uninterrupted electricity service. If you have any questions or concerns about your bill, you can contact PESCO customer service for assistance.

Also, read PESCO Smart Meters – Benefits and Drawbacks of Digital Metering

Leave a Comment